Require the DVSA provide waiting areas/toilets for driving instructor/candidates

Petition Details

As the DVSA is a government agency, I would like to request the department to allow access to waiting areas and toilet facilities for pupils & instructors arriving for their driving tests. There are around 40,000 Driving Instructors in the UK and are a vital part of the community and road safety.

Additional Information

Due to COVID-19 there has been mandatory restrictions enforced by the DVSA, means that the instructors must wait outside whilst the pupil complete their driving tests. As the winter approaches, the weather is more likely to be cold, windy and wet, this is totally unacceptable. As Driving Instructors are self-employed, staying outside in uncertain weather conditions may affect their health and due to this they may have to self isolate.
